Thread: pgbench hard coded constants
pgbench has #defines for number of branches, tellers, and accounts. There are used to populate the tables with -i, but when running actual benchmark it has values separately hard-coded in the query metacommands. This patch makes the metacommands obtain their values from the relevant #defines.
It has been tested to the extent that after changing the #define naccounts downward, without the patch, after running both -i once and the benchmark itself once leads to inconsistent results (select sum(abalance) from pgbench_accounts does not equal sum(delta) from pgbench_history), while with the patch they are equal.
